CHINA | Sunday, 26 August 2007 | Views [1073] | Comments [1]
We tried it in Shanghai. Elizabeth thought it tasted how cow poop smells. Greg thought it was alright.
cow poop???
kiwan Aug 31, 2007 12:42 AM